In Pics: PM Narendra Modi's US visit

New Delhi: Prime Minister Narendra Modi returned to the Capital on Wednesday after his five-day visit to the US.Modi left Washington on Tuesday at the end of his visit and returned home on a Special

President Barack Obama escorts Prime Minister Narendra Modi at the Martin Luther King Jr. Memorial in Washington, Tuesday, Sept. 30, 2014.


President Barack Obama meets with Modi, Tuesday, Sept. 30, 2014, in the Oval Office  of the White House in Washington. President Barack Obama and India's new Prime Minister Narendra Modi said Tuesday that "it is time to set a new agenda" between their countries, addressing concerns that the world's two largest democracies have grown apart.

President Barack Obama waves as he meets with Prime Minister Narendra Modi, Tuesday, Sept. 30, 2014, in the Oval Office  of the White House in Washington. President Barack Obama lauded India's new prime minister for focusing on economic growth and addressing the needs of the "poorest of the poor."


Narendra Modi waves as he meets with President Barack Obama Tuesday, Sept. 30, 2014, in the Oval Office  of the White House in Washington.
